
ACJ Entrance Exam 2026 - The Asian College of Journalism (ACJ) conducts the ACJ entrance exam annually for admission to its two PG Diploma programmes in Journalism: PG Diploma in Integrated Multimedia Journalism and PG Diploma in Business and Financial Journalism. Candidates can apply for either one or both PG diplomas. The Asian College of Journalism conducts the entrance exam in three phases. The ACJ 2026 exam for the first phase is likely to be conducted in the second week of April 2026.
Candidates seeking admission to the PG Diploma in Journalism or BFJ must fill out the ACJ application form 2026 and appear for the ACJ 2026 exam. The Asian College of Commerce is expected to begin the registration process for the first phase in the first week of April 2026 at asianmedia.org.in/. The application fee will be around INR 2,360/- (inclusive of GST @ 18%). Interested candidates must fill out the online application form and pay the registration fee. To be eligible to apply for the ACJ entrance exam 2026, a candidate must have a bachelor's degree in any discipline. However, candidates awaiting their results for undergraduate examinations are also eligible to apply for the ACJ exam 2026.

What is ACJ Entrance Exam?
The Asian College of Journalism (ACJ) conducts the ACJ Entrance Exam to offer candidates admission to postgraduate diploma courses offered at the institute. The courses are -
- PG Diploma in Integrated Multimedia Journalism
- PG Diploma in Business and Financial Journalism (BFJ)
This entrance exam is an institute-based online examination conducted annually. The entrance exam evaluates students in two parts - English Language Skills and General Knowledge. Once the students clear the test, they are called for interviews.

ACJ Entrance Exam 2026 Eligibility Criteria
The eligibility criteria for the ACJ Entrance Exam are simpler compared to other mass communication entrance exams. A Bachelor’s degree is mandatory. Graduates in any discipline are eligible to apply for admission to the ACJ-Bloomberg Business and Financial Journalism program and the ACJ Integrated Multimedia Journalism program.
Candidates who are yet to take their undergraduate degree final exams and are awaiting the results of their final exams are also eligible to apply. Students who clear the exam must produce their mark sheets and degree certificates to the Registrar within a week after the classes start. However, if the undergraduate exam results are likely to be delayed, more time could be given for the submission of the certificates. All students awaiting their examination results must submit their degree certificates by the end of March 2027.

ACJ Entrance Exam 2026 Selection Process
The ACJ entrance exam 2026 selection process includes two rounds. First is the online test of two hours (MCQs), and the second round is a Personal Interview. Candidates who successfully fill out and submit their ACJ 2026 application form can appear for the first round (online test). Candidates who qualify for the first round will be eligible to participate in the next round, i.e., Personal Interview.
Eligible candidates must take all relevant documents with them during the interview round to avoid disqualification. The first round evaluates candidates based on their English Proficiency and General Knowledge (including Current Affairs), while the second round evaluates candidates based on the skills required for their selected programme.

ACJ Entrance Exam 2026 Application Process
Registration: Mar ' 26
Aspiring students have to follow the steps to apply and get admission to ACJ -
Step 1: Fill ACJ Entrance Exam Application Form
Candidates will have to fill out the application form for ACJ admissions 2026 online (on the official website of the college).
Step 2: Pay the application fee
The application fee for the ACJ entrance exam is INR 2,360/- (inclusive of GST @ 18%). Candidates applying for both programmes need to pay only one application fee. The fee payment can be made as an online transfer or sent as a Demand Draft in favour of “Media Development Foundation”, payable at Chennai. Students are also advised to ensure that their full names, email IDs, and mobile numbers are mentioned while making the payment.
In the case of online transfer, the applicants will be directed to the Online Payment gateway once the form is completely filled out. The applicants are requested to keep their credit card/ debit card/ net banking details ready for making the payment. The applicants using the payment gateway service are required to pay the convenience fee as prescribed by the service.
Note: SC/ ST applicants are exempted from the application fee, given that they provide their community certificates.
Step 3: Intimation Through Email
Candidates who successfully apply for admission to ACJ programmes will receive an email detailing the process of connecting online for the examination.
Step 4: Appear for the ACJ Entrance Exam
After a careful assessment of applications, shortlisted candidates will be required to take an online entrance test. Candidates can take the test individually in their homes or at any place where they have access to a computer with an internet connection. Candidates applying for either or both of the programmes will be informed, within a week of filling out the application form, of
a) the date and time of the online test, and
b) date and time of the online interview to follow.

The ACJ exam pattern for PG Diploma in Business and Financial Jorunalism is as follows:
The ACJ question paper will include questions from: English Language Skills and Facility; Current Affairs and General Knowledge; and Basic Maths. Along with these, there will be a question asking the candidates to write a 200-word essay on a given subject. The total marks for ACJ exam is 200.

ACJ Entrance Exam 2026 Syllabus
The Asian College of Journalism does not specify any syllabus for the entrance exam. In this exam, candidates are usually asked MCQs based on three subjects:
- English Language Skills
- General Knowledge
- Current Affairs

The Asian College of Journalism charge INR 4,60,200 (inclusive of 18% GST) as tuition fee for PG Integrated Multimedia Journalism Programme. Selected candidates are required to lock their seats within 7 days of the result. To lock the seat, they have to pay an advance fee of INR 1,00,000. The remaining amount is to be paid in two equal installments of INR 1,80,100 in the provided time period.

There is no official syllabus of ACJ entrance exam. However, based on previous years' question paper and student analysis, following are the important topics from Section 1 & 2:
Section 1: English
- Correct Misspelled Words
- Essay Writing
- Verbs
- Make Sentences Using Words
- Tenses
- Preposition
- Parenthesis
Section 2: General Knowledge
- Scientific Discoveries
- Economics
- Space Exploration
- New Media Terms
- Identifying People who have been in the news in the past year
- Events or people associated with the 1857 revolution
- Events or people associated with the Gandhi and the Freedom Struggle
